Ajay Gupta Vs Can Bank Factors Limited (Punjab and Haryana High Court) The Punjab and Haryana High Court considered a petition under Section 482 Cr.P.C. seeking quashing of Criminal Complaint No. 6614 dated 29.09.2015, the summoning order dated 31.05.2016, and all consequential proceedings initiated under Section 138 of the Negotiable Instruments Act, 1881. The complaint had been filed by M/s Can Bank Factors Limited against M/s Supreme Tex Mart Limited and its Directors/persons in charge of its affairs.
